Files
firstgarden-web-gnu/css/def.css
2012-12-28 17:22:45 +09:00

81 lines
3.5 KiB
CSS

/* SIR SOFT 지운아빠 Dec 2012 */
/* 초기화 */
html {overflow-y:scroll}
body {font-size:1em}
html, body, h1, h2, h3, h4, h5, h6 {margin:0;padding:0}
article, aside, details, figcaption, figure, footer, header, hgroup, menu, nav, section {display:block}
header ul, nav ul {margin:0;padding:0;list-style:none}
table {border-collapse:collapse;border-spacing:0} tfoot td {font-weight:bold;text-align:center}
form, img {border:0}
input, img {vertical-align:middle}
p {margin:10px 0;line-height:1.5em}
/* 이미지 등비율 리사이징 */
.img_fix {float:left;width:100%;height:auto}
/* 내용 건너뛰기 */
#to_content a {display:block;position:absolute;top:0;left:0;margin:5px;height:0;text-decoration:none;overflow:hidden}
#to_content a:focus,
#to_content a:active {height:auto;padding:5px 10px;border:1px solid #000;background:#333;color:#fff;font-size:0.75em;overflow:auto}
/* 레이아웃 - 상단 */
#header {z-index:3;position:relative;margin-bottom:30px;height:100px;border-bottom:1px solid #ddd}
#header h1 {height:0;overflow:hidden}
#logo {position:absolute;top:40px;left:50px}
#tnb {position:absolute;top:53px;left:140px;zoom:1}
#tnb:after {display:block;visibility:hidden;clear:both;content:""}
#tnb li {float:left;margin-right:25px}
#tnb a {color:#333;font-family:"dotum";font-size:0.9em;font-weight:bold;text-decoration:none}
#hdsch {position:absolute;top:47px;right:45px;padding:0;border:0}
#hdsch legend {height:0;overflow:hidden}
#hdsch_stx {height:26px;width:168px;border:1px solid #d7d7d7;border-right:0;background:#f8f9fa}
#hdsch_stx:focus {background:#e7ebee;outline:0}
#hdsch_submit {position:relative;margin-left:-5px;border:1px solid #d7d7d7;border-left:0}
.outlogin {position:absolute;top:130px;right:50px;font-size:0.75em}
.outlogin h2 {height:0;overflow:hidden}
#ol_before fieldset {padding:0;border:0}
#ol_before legend {height:0;overflow:hidden}
#poll {position:absolute;top:250px;right:50px;font-size:0.75em}
#poll h2 {display:inline-block;font-size:1em}
/* 레이아웃 중간 */
#wrapper {z-index:2;position:relative;margin-right:270px;padding-left:50px;min-height:520px;height:auto !important;height:520px}
/* 레이아웃 하단 */
#footer {z-index:1;position:relative;margin-top:30px;padding:15px 0 20px;border-top:1px solid #ddd;color:#595959;font-size:0.75em}
#footer h1 {height:0;overflow:hidden}
#footer section {margin-left:50px}
#footer h2 {width:100px;color:#000;font-size:1em}
#footer a {color:#595959;text-decoration:none}
#visit {margin-bottom:10px;zoom:1}
#visit:after {display:block;visibility:hidden;clear:both;content:""}
#visit h2 {float:left}
#visit dl {float:left;margin:0;zoom:1}
#visit dl:after {display:block;visibility:hidden;clear:both;content:""}
#visit dt {float:left}
#visit dd {float:left;margin:0 15px 0 5px;color:#000;font-style:italic}
#visit a {float:left;font-weight:bold}
#current_connect {margin-bottom:10px;zoom:1}
#current_connect:after {display:block;visibility:hidden;clear:both;content:""}
#current_connect h2 {float:left}
#popular {margin-bottom:10px;zoom:1}
#popular:after {display:block;visibility:hidden;clear:both;content:""}
#popular h2 {float:left}
#popular ul {list-style:none;zoom:1}
#popular ul:after {display:block;visibility:hidden;clear:both;content:""}
#popular li {float:left}
#footer p {position:absolute;top:15px;right:50px}
/* 테이블 */
table {margin-bottom:10px;width:100%}
caption {padding:10px 0 15px;text-align:left;font-size:1em;font-weight:bold}